Robot Design & Construction

A major success within this week’s prototyping process was the creation of an elevator mechanism. By the end of the week, the students working on the elevator prototype were able to create a working piece that could life totes up and down. Another build group was also able to create an intake prototype to successfully lift totes from the ground. Great things are certainly in the works!

While the mechanical build team worked hard at developing prototypes, the CAD team created a new model for a new battery cart, as well as a preliminary model for this year’s robot. The robot model was created from the individual CAD designs of the prototypes, which were combined together to create the most realistic robot for our team.
